What is kundalini?

Kundalini is the potential form of prana or life force, lying

dormant in our bodies. It is conceptualized as a coiled up serpent

(literally, 'kundalini' in Sanskrit is 'coiled up') lying at the

base of our spine, which can spring awake when activated by

spiritual disciplines. The Kundalini is curled up in the back part

of the root chakra in three and a half turns.

 

 

" Kundalini is the energy of the Divine as it is experienced in the

individual. Kundalini binds us when we project its energy into the

world and yet, kundalini liberates us when we return this energy to

its divine origin. "

 

 

Spiritual practices like yoga and meditation focuses on the raising

of the kundalini from the chakra at the base of the spine to the

chakra in the crown of the head & #65533; awakening a powerful

transformative energy.

 

 

" Kundalini energy has the capacity to wash away our deepest

tensions, eliminate our misunderstandings about our true nature, and

to expand the flow of creative energy and consciousness within us.

 

Kundalini is both the energy and essence of life and the practice of

becoming aware of it. "
